摘 要:目的研究miR-378在宫颈癌组织中的表达水平,并探讨其对宫颈癌细胞增殖和侵袭的影响及作用机制。方法收集2012年1月至2016年1月在山东大学齐鲁医院妇科检查的宫颈组织标本185例。采用RT-qPCR检测miR-378在宫颈组织和细胞中的表达水平;用Western Blot检测细胞中不同癌基因ATG12、CCND1和pRb的表达水平;应用BrdU细胞增殖检测和Transwell侵袭实验检测细胞增殖和侵袭情况;运用Target Scan预测并筛选miR-378的基因靶点,并用双荧光素酶报告系统进行验证。结果miR-378在宫颈上皮内瘤变(CIN)Ⅲ病变组织和宫颈癌组织中的表达水平明显高于正常宫颈组织(F=103.091,t=9.381、8.936,均P<0.05);miR-378在淋巴结转移阳性的宫颈癌组织中的表达水平明显高于淋巴结转移阴性的宫颈癌组织(t=1.007,P<0.01)。miR-378的过表达显著促进了C-33A细胞的迁移和侵袭(t=5.285,P<0.05),而miR-378的低表达则显著抑制HeLa细胞的迁移和侵袭能力(t=2.941,P<0.05)。C-33A细胞中miR-378的过表达显著降低了ATG12、CCND1和pRb的表达水平(t=1.382、1.431、2.086,均P<0.05);HeLa细胞中miR-378的低表达可增加ATG12、CCND1和pRb的表达水平(t=3.961、3.062、2.894,均P<0.05)。结论miR-378能显著促进宫颈癌的转移,ATG12作为miR-378的直接作用靶点,可为宫颈癌患者病理学和治疗靶点的分子机制提供新的见解。Objective To detect the expression of miR-378 in cervical cancer and investigate its effects on the proliferation and invasion of cancer cells as well as the underlying mechanism.Methods A total of 185 cervical tissue samples of women who received gynecological examination in Qilu Hospital of Shandong University from January 2012 to January 2016 were included in this study.Reverse transcription-quantitative polymerase chain reaction was performed to determine the expression of miR-378 in cervical tissue and C-33A cells.Western blot assay was performed to detect the expression of different cancer genes ATG12,CCND1 and pRb in C-33A cells.BrdU cell proliferation and Transwell invasion assay were performed to determine cell proliferation and invasion.Target Scan was used to predict and screen miR-378 gene targets and verified by a dual-luciferase reporter assay system.Results The expression of miR-378 in cervical intraepithelial neoplasia(CIN)III lesioned tissue and cervical cancer tissue was significantly higher than that in normal cervical tissues(F=103.091,t=9.381,8.936,both P<0.05).The expression of miR-378 in cervical cancer tissues with positive lymph node metastasis was significantly higher than that in cervical cancer tissues with negative lymph node metastasis(t=1.007,P<0.01).The overexpression of miR-378 in cervical cancer tissues significantly promoted the migration and invasion of C-33A cells(t=5.285,P<0.05),while low expression of miR-378 in cervical cancer tissues significantly inhibited the migration and invasion of HeLa cells(t=2.941,P<0.05).The overexpression of miR-378 in C-33A cells significantly decreased the expression of ATG12,CCND1and pRb(t=1.382,1.431 and 2.086,all P<0.05).The low expression of miR-378 in C-33A cells significantly increased the expression of ATG12,CCND1 and pRb(t=3.961,3.062 and 2.894,all P<0.05).Conclusion miR-378 can greatly promote the metastasis of cervical cancer cells.ATG12,as a direct target of miR-378,provides new insights into the molecular mechanism underlying cervic
